Course Goal / Objective

This course, lighting, power, energy, transmission and distribution projects to make about the feasibility study, to edit details about the project, intended to make a presentation about the project.

Course Content

Lighting, power, energy, transmission and distribution projects related to feasibility studies, arranging the details of the project, presentations about the project.

Course Learning Outcomes

Order Course Learning Outcomes
LO01 Know the regulations about electrical projects.
LO02 Knowing the parts of the electricity project.
LO03 Draw electric project on architectural projects and projects ready to read.
LO04 To prepare the loading table and to generate the bill of materials to be used according to this table and to calculate the cost of discovery.
LO05 Able to control the direction of the current and voltage of the conductor to be used and assigning them to the appropriate protective elements.
LO06 To understand the importance of energy efficiency compensation.

Week Plan

Week Topic Preparation Methods
1 1 the rules of technical drawing and isometric drawings of 3D objects Read the resources related to the course
2 Exemination of electric internal installation regulations and important points. Read the resources related to the course
3 Exemination of electric installation ground regulations. Read the resources related to the course
4 Exemination of confirmed projects and drawing lighting projects. Read the resources related to the course
5 Fill the load tables of electrical projects. Read the resources related to the course
6 Make a list of materials by using load tables and cost calculation Read the resources related to the course
7 Calculation of conductors and protection elements to be used Read the resources related to the course
8 Midterm exam Read the resources related to the course
9 Properties and rules of power projects. Read the resources related to the course
10 Conductor and the protective elements according to load calculations and selection. Read the resources related to the course
11 Power project to fill tables in the installation and consolidation of these tables. Read the resources related to the course
12 Calculation of conductors in the main column and the column lines to be used, protection components calculations. Read the resources related to the course
13 Importance of compansation and Calculation of the battery and protective elements in compansation Read the resources related to the course
14 Compansation for per phase in 3 phase systems, selection compansation bateries, relays and fuses. Read the resources related to the course
15 Outdoor lighting fixtures, design symbols and sample projects. Read the resources related to the course
